Global Naval Navigation And Communication Systems Market Overview

  • The Global Naval Navigation and Communication Systems Market is valued at USD 5 billion, based on a five-year historical analysis. This growth is primarily driven by increasing defense budgets across various nations, advancements in technology, and the rising need for enhanced maritime security. The integration of sophisticated navigation and communication systems in naval operations has become essential for strategic defense and operational efficiency.
  • Key players in this market include the United States, China, and several European nations. The dominance of these countries is attributed to their significant investments in naval modernization programs, robust defense industries, and a strong focus on research and development. The U.S. Navy leads in adopting advanced technologies amid sustained fleet modernization priorities, while China is rapidly expanding its naval capabilities and shipbuilding to assert its presence in regional waters.
  • In 2023, the U.S. government implemented the National Defense Authorization Act (NDAA), which emphasizes the modernization of naval navigation and communication systems. This regulation directs continued funding for research, development, and procurement to sustain technological edge and operational readiness, including priorities for resilient SATCOM, cyber-hardened C2, and integrated sensors for the fleet.

Global Naval Navigation And Communication Systems Market Segmentation

By Type:The market is segmented into various types, including Navigation Systems, Communication Systems, Sonar and Underwater Systems, Integrated Bridge and Combat Management Systems, Electronic Warfare and IFF Support Systems, and Others. Among these, Navigation Systems, which include ECDIS, GNSS/GPS, INS, Radar, and Gyrocompass, are leading the market due to their critical role in ensuring safe and efficient maritime operations.

By End-User:The end-user segmentation includes Naval Forces, Coast Guard and Maritime Security Agencies, Defense Shipyards and System Integrators, and Research and Hydrographic Institutions. The Naval Forces segment dominates the market, driven by the increasing need for advanced naval capabilities and the modernization of existing fleets to enhance operational effectiveness.

Global Naval Navigation And Communication Systems Market Industry Analysis

Growth Drivers

  • Increasing Defense Budgets:Global defense spending reached approximately $2.44 trillion, with countries like the U.S. allocating $916 billion. This trend is expected to continue, as nations prioritize military modernization and technological advancements. The U.S. and NATO countries are particularly focused on enhancing naval capabilities, which directly drives demand for advanced navigation and communication systems. This increased funding supports the development of sophisticated systems that improve operational efficiency and maritime security.
  • Technological Advancements in Navigation Systems:The naval navigation sector is witnessing rapid technological innovations, with investments in GPS, inertial navigation, and satellite communication systems. In future, the global market for GPS technology alone is projected to be valued at $50 billion, with projections indicating a growth trajectory fueled by advancements in accuracy and reliability. These innovations enhance situational awareness and operational effectiveness, making them essential for modern naval operations and driving market growth.
  • Rising Maritime Security Concerns:The global maritime security landscape is increasingly threatened by piracy, terrorism, and geopolitical tensions. In future, incidents of piracy are expected to increase by 20% in certain regions, prompting nations to bolster their naval capabilities. This heightened focus on maritime security drives demand for advanced navigation and communication systems, as they are critical for effective surveillance, reconnaissance, and response operations, ensuring the safety of maritime trade routes and national interests.

Market Challenges

  • High Development and Maintenance Costs:The development and maintenance of advanced naval navigation and communication systems require significant financial investment. For instance, the average cost of developing a new naval system can exceed $100 million, with ongoing maintenance costs reaching up to 10% of the initial investment annually. These high costs can deter smaller nations from upgrading their systems, limiting market growth and innovation in the sector.
  • Cybersecurity Threats:As naval systems become increasingly reliant on digital technologies, they face heightened cybersecurity threats. In future, cyberattacks on maritime infrastructure are expected to increase by 30%, leading to significant operational disruptions. The potential for data breaches and system failures poses a serious challenge to the integrity and reliability of navigation and communication systems, necessitating substantial investments in cybersecurity measures to protect sensitive information and maintain operational readiness.

Global Naval Navigation And Communication Systems Market Future Outlook

The future of the naval navigation and communication systems market is poised for significant transformation, driven by technological advancements and evolving security needs. The integration of artificial intelligence and machine learning will enhance system capabilities, enabling predictive analytics and improved decision-making. Additionally, the shift towards cloud-based solutions will facilitate real-time data sharing and collaboration among naval forces, enhancing operational efficiency. As nations continue to prioritize maritime security, the demand for innovative navigation systems will remain robust, fostering a dynamic market environment.

Market Opportunities

  • Expansion in Emerging Markets:Emerging economies are increasingly investing in naval capabilities, with countries like India and Brazil ramping up their defense budgets. In future, India allocated approximately $75 billion for defense, creating opportunities for advanced navigation systems. This trend presents a significant market opportunity for technology providers to cater to the growing demand for modern naval solutions in these regions.
  • Development of Autonomous Naval Systems:The rise of autonomous naval systems is reshaping the industry landscape. In future, investments in unmanned naval vehicles are projected to reach $3 billion, driven by their potential to enhance operational efficiency and reduce risks to personnel. This trend opens avenues for innovation in navigation and communication technologies, as autonomous systems require advanced capabilities to operate effectively in complex maritime environments.
